Day 29: Thandeka and Liema’s beef continues in silence – BBMzansi

News09 February 2026
Housemates prep their creative proposal for their Cuff It partner for the week.
Liema

Tensions continue to simmer between Thandeka and Liema in the Big Brother Mzansi house, though the conflict has been largely unspoken.

Liema revealed to Ilano and Trixie that Thandeka is still upset over a wig prank Liema pulled on her. She explained that as she was passing by, Thandeka didn’t move to make space for her, and added that this behaviour has been ongoing for a few days.

Ilano commented that something seems to be wrong with Thandeka and suggested she be left alone. Trixie weighed in, noting that she is capable of taking accountability for her own shortcomings, whereas Thandeka refuses to do the same. Trixie was referring to Thandeka’s refusal to apologise for comments she made about Ilano’s identity. Liema added that Thandeka is provoking her by expecting her to tolerate passive-aggressive behaviour. In a different chat, Thandeka told Ramona that she has no plans of ever having a conversation with Liema.

Meanwhile, Thandeka had a reflective conversation with Mmeli about stereotypes and their impact. He shared his desire to challenge the stereotype surrounding gents from Hillbrow, which he feels unfairly defines them. Thandeka questioned why he is concerned with others’ perceptions, emphasising that she does not feel the need to explain herself to anyone. She explained that while she documents her travels through videos, these are personal and meant only for loved ones, and added that even in the house she will not share anything deeply personal, leaving others to think as they wish.

Meanwhile, The Don confided in King Wanda about his concern for evicted housemate Mshefane. The Don revealed that Mshefane had expressed worries about his family, saying, “I don’t know what my mom is eating at home because I am the breadwinner,” a statement he described as heartbreaking. He added that he hopes Mshefane will succeed in life so he can take care of his family.

On a lighter note, housemates took on Biggie’s task of crafting the perfect proposal to ask someone to be their official Cuff It partner for the week. Dube admitted to Ashay that he is torn between asking Liema or Didi. Ashay advised him to go for Liema, noting that none of the other gents were likely to ask her. Dube acknowledged that Didi might catch feelings, so flirting with Liema could be safe.
